Services Offered by Residential Window Installers
Professional residential window installers provide a variety of services, consisting of:

Window Replacement: Removing old windows and setting up new ones. This usually includes assessing existing frames and making sure proper fit for new windows.

New Construction Installation: Installing windows in freshly constructed homes or additions, frequently working closely with contractors to make sure compatibility with the overall design.

Window Repair: Fixing or changing parts of existing windows, such as seals, sashes, and glass panes, to extend the window's life-span.

Custom Window Installation: Creating and setting up unique window designs based on particular architectural styles or property owner choices.

Window Upgrades: Upgrading existing windows with energy-efficient glazing, storm windows, or extra insulation.

How much does it cost to set up new windows?
The cost of window installation can differ widely depending upon aspects such as window type, materials, variety of windows, and labor expenses. Typically, property owners can expect to pay an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per window.
2. How long does window installation take?
The installation time can differ based upon the number of windows being replaced and the complexity of the job. Generally, a professional group can install 10-15 windows in a single day.
3. What are the benefits of energy-efficient windows?
Energy-efficient windows can minimize energy expenses by minimizing heat loss in winter and heat gain in summertime, improve indoor comfort, decrease carbon footprint, and might get approved for tax credits or local rebates.
4. Should I install windows myself or work with a professional?
While DIY installation can save cash, inappropriate installation can lead to considerable problems, including air leakages and damage to the window or frame. It is usually recommended to hire a professional for ideal outcomes.
5. Do window installers also replace window frames?
Lots of window installers provide frame replacement as part of their services, especially if the existing frames are harmed or not compatible with the new windows.
